Kuleli phepha, sibonisa ilaser ye-langasite (LGS) electro-optic Ho:YAG cavity-dumped laser ecindezela ukuncika kwenzuzo kwesikhathi sokushaya kwenhliziyo kumalaser ashintshiwe nge-Q.Ubude be-pulse obungaguquki obungu-7.2 ns bufinyelelwe ngenani lokuphindaphinda elingu-100 kHz.Ukuzuza kukristalu ye-LGS akunawo umthelela wokuhlehla wendandatho ye-piezoelectric ehlehlayo kanye ne-depolarization ebangelwa ukushisa, isitimela esishayelayo esizinzile sitholwe ngamandla okukhipha angu-43 W.
